Sam Underhill is a talented and defensive-minded flanker for Bath Rugby and the England national team. Standing at 186 cm (6 ft 1 in) tall and weighing 103 kg (227 lbs), Underhill combines size and speed to excel in his position. He has earned a reputation for his tough tackling, playing in 38 test matches for England as of 2024. Underhill has faced injuries throughout his career, but his resilience keeps him as an active player on the field. He is currently 28 years old and is in the prime of his rugby career, continuing to make waves in the international rugby scene. Sam Underhill - Early Life and Rugby Beginnings Sam Underhill's journey to professional rugby began in the United States, where he was born. However, his rugby career truly took off in the United Kingdom, where he moved with his family at a young age. Underhill began his professional career at Gloucester Rugby, where he first showcased his potential as a skilled flanker. His breakthrough year came when he joined Ospreys, a Welsh rugby team, before moving to Bath Rugby in 2017. His development in the British rugby system allowed him to mature into one of the most important players on both his club team and the national team. In addition to his skill in defense, Underhill has also played an important role in the England team’s successful campaigns in the Six Nations Championship and the 2019 Rugby World Cup, where he was instrumental in England’s run to the final. His playing style combines strength, agility, and an unmatched sense of timing. As of November 2024, Underhill continues to be a key player for Bath Rugby and the national team, contributing to England's hopes of glory in the 2024 Summer Series tour of Japan and New Zealand.
